71
(Mathiassen
et
al.,
2000,
p185)
Prioritas
kriteria
desain mendeskripsikan
prioritas
dari
setiap
kriteria,
yaitu very
important,
important, less important,
irrelevant,
atau easily fulfilled.
2.13.4.2 Component
(Mathiassen et al., 2000, p189) Component bertujuan untuk menciptakan
sistem yang
comprehensible
dan
flexible.
Prinsip
component
adalah
mengurangi
kompleksitas, merefleksikan struktur konteks yang stabil, dan menggunakan kembali
komponen
yang
telah
ada.
Hasil
dari
component
adalah
sebuah
class
diagram dengan
spesifikasi dari komponen kompleks.
Component
architecture
adalah
sebuah
struktur
sistem dari
component
yang
saling
berhubungan.
Component
adalah
kumpulan
bagian
program yang
menggambarkan keseluruhan dan didefinisikan dengan baik responsibility-nya.
Pola
architectural
adalah
layered
architectural
pattern, generic
architectural
pattern, dan client-server architectural pattern. Component terdiri dari tiga bagian,
yaitu
model (M), function (F), dan interface (UI).
|